K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  • Tend to automated manufacturing equipment; including robotics and fixed automation equipment.
  • Evaluate the operation of automated manufacturing equipment, including robotics and fixed automation equipment to ensure efficiency of the production of automotive parts.
  • Collect and analyze data to support quality assurance.
  • Ensure the QMS (Quality Management System) conforms to the requirements identified in IATF 16949 and AMTB’s Process Map.
  • Interpret and understand machine readouts and adjust settings to accommodate for material variance, quality requirements and thresholds.
  • Conduct regular quality inspections to ensure a good quality product based on pre-determined standards and requirements.
  • Assist with machine changeovers, operating overhead cranes to change machine fixtures, and assisting with setting up pre-programmed automation systems.
  • Record accurate production data in computerized systems (parts per hour, scrap, down-time, part traceability).
  • Participate in continuous improvement initiatives for production processes and/or methods by providing constructive input through one-point lessons and other initiatives.
  • Independently conduct thorough pre-shift work cell inspections ensuring the machine is in good working order and all safety or production concerns are reported or handled before machine start-up.
  • Fulfill all Health and Safety & Environmental responsibilities as identified in the HSE Management Standards, ISO 14001 & 45001 Management Systems.
